STANFORD, Calif. - The University of Hawai'i men's volleyball team (6-9, 5-7 Mountain Pacific Sports Federation) dropped its second match in as many days to the Stanford Cardinal, 30-22, 30-23, 30-25, Thursday at Burnham Pavilion. The Warriors lost both matches to the Cardinal after falling in five on Wednesday.
With the two losses, UH drops to ninth in the MPSF standings while the Cardinal move into sole possession of fifth place. The Warriors opened their nine-day road trip with consecutive wins over Pacific last week.
The Cardinal (12-6, 8-6) jumped all over the Warriors in the first two games, winning easily 30-22 and 30-23. With the score tied at 20 in the third, the Cardinal pulled away for the 30-25 victory.
Freshman Joshua Walker was the only Warrior in double figures kills with 17. As a team, UH hit 19.8 percent, compared to 38.1 percent for the Cardinal.
Four players had double figure kill totals for Stanford led by Evan Romero's 20.
The Warriors will host a pair of non-conference matches with 13th-ranked Loyola-Chicago, March 5 and 7. Both matches begin at 7:00 p.m. at the Stan Sheriff Center.
